Color: Warm reddish-brown; fine powder that brews clear and evenly colored.
Flavor: Bold roasted aroma with notes of dry wood, roasted nuts, and a hint of brown rice husk. Thick-bodied with a nutty, deep aftertaste — characteristic of high-grade hojicha.
Umami: Very low (due to heavy roasting), but the finish is round and smooth, not drying.
Sweetness: Light after-sweetness, soft on the palate.
Bitterness/Astringency: None; the taste is smooth and gentle.
Texture: Ultra-fine, dissolves evenly. Ideal for hot brews, cold whisking, or hojicha latte.
📌 Suggested Uses:
Perfect for bold hojicha lattes, cold brew, or as a base in Japanese desserts (namagashi, puddings, cream sauces, etc.).
